Output 94341a88efa3dce14eb0fcd113fcf66f2ea0c84478b5ca43e3dad3587801729e:0

value
21434005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fa181c365cb5d581352b78ac4658fb3006b0ed7 OP_EQUAL
address
MRNQmmL23Q8Xb27emTz6gc6WHhVJPZRMQH
transaction
94341a88efa3dce14eb0fcd113fcf66f2ea0c84478b5ca43e3dad3587801729e
spent
true